What Is Engineering Design?
Engineering design is a structured process used to develop products and systems that meet specific technical and customer requirements. It involves research, planning, analysis, prototyping, testing, and continuous improvement before a product reaches the market.
Rather than focusing only on appearance, engineering design ensures that products function correctly, comply with safety standards, and can be manufactured efficiently.
The process combines creativity with technical knowledge to produce solutions that balance performance, cost, reliability, and usability.

Reduces Development Risks
Engineering design uses testing, analysis, and prototyping to identify problems before production begins.
Early testing helps organizations:
- Detect design flaws
- Improve product reliability
- Reduce manufacturing changes
- Minimize production delays
- Lower development costs
Addressing issues during development is significantly more efficient than making corrections after production has started.

The Future of Engineering Design
Engineering design continues to evolve alongside advancements in artificial intelligence, digital engineering, automation, additive manufacturing, and sustainable production methods.
Future product development will increasingly rely on simulation software, predictive analytics, digital twins, and intelligent manufacturing systems to create products that are safer, more efficient, and environmentally responsible.
Organizations that embrace these technologies will be better prepared to meet future industry challenges and customer expectations.
